Young Pirates Invited to Docklands Maritime Festival
Pirates, young and old, are invited to spruce themselves up, don their best eye patch and headscarf and visit Dublin’s Docklands this Bank Holiday Weekend to be in with a chance of winning the Best Dressed Pirate Competition! Organised by Walt Disney Pictures and the Docklands Authority to celebrate the release of PIRATES OF THE CARIBBEAN: DEAD MANS CHEST, the competition is open to all those dressing as their favourite Pirates of the Caribbean character. There are plenty of exciting prizes up for grabs, including a family ticket to the Irish premiere of PIRATES OF THE CARIBBEAN: DEAD MANS CHEST, limited edition merchandise prizes and cinema tickets.
There are three categories in the competition:
- Best Dressed Jack Sparrow
- Best Dressed Davy Jones
- Best dressed Elizabeth Swann
All would be pirates must register their entry at the official PIRATES OF THE CARIBBEAN: DEAD MANS CHEST stand between 2 and 4pm this Sunday, 4th June. All entries will receive a gift (subject to availability).
The movie opens in cinemas nationwide on 6th July.
This year’s Docklands Maritime Festival has plenty for pirates young and old to enjoy, including entertainment for all the family, including the appearance of all three Irish tall ships together for the first time since the Waterford Tall Ships in 2005.
Along with the Tall Ships, a spectacular array of maritime related street theatre, musical entertainment and other interesting acts from Ireland and beyond is planned for this year’s Festival all creating a thrilling carnival atmosphere.
